What is Solid Edge used for?
Solid Edge is a 3D computer-aided design (CAD) program created by Siemens Digital Industries Software. Running on Microsoft Windows, Solid Edge incorporates solid modeling, assembly modeling, and 2D orthographic view functionality for mechanical designers.
What kind of software is SOLIDWORKS?
SOLIDWORKS, a solid modeling computer-aided design and computer-aided engineering program, is one of the most popular software options for mechatronics engineers. SOLIDWORKS was developed by MIT graduate Jon Hirschtick and was bought by Dassault Systems in 1997.

What is 3D CAD software?
Share. 3D CAD (3-dimensional computer-aided design) is a technology that engineers, product developers and designers use to create functional, virtual prototypes of three-dimensional objects. With 3D CAD, designers can dynamically create and modify every detail of a product, part or assembly.
Is Solidworks or Solid Edge better?
Both products have simulation capabilities. SOLIDWORKS seems to have more in-depth simulation (for fluids especially), and Solid Edge has a better solver and is more user friendly. So, on the face of things, there isn’t much difference between the two.
What is the difference between Solid Edge and AutoCAD?
The Basics Autodesk offers AutoCAD, which is a 2D drafting tool that uses technology built several decades past. Inventor offers 3D design capability which is not available in basic AutoCAD. Solid Edge: Solid Edge is a 3D CAD solution and was originally built as a 3D design tool.
